文档详情

第3章 jQuery框架和工具包.ppt

发布:2025-01-10约5.88千字共24页下载文档
文本预览下载声明

jQuery支持的位置选择器选择器说明:first第一个元素,例如divp:first选中页面中所有p元素的第一个,且该p元素是div的子元素:last最后一个元素,例如divp:last选中页面中所有p元素的最后一个,且该p元素是div的子元素:first-child第一个子元素,例如ul:first-child选中所有ul元素,且该ul元素是其父元素的第一个子元素:last-child最后一个子元素,例如ul:last-child选中所有ul元素,且该ul元素是其父元素的最后一个子元素:only-child所有没有兄弟的元素,例如p:only-child选中所有p元素,如果该p元素是其父元素的唯一元素:nth-child(n)第n个子元素,例如li:nth-child(2)选中所有li元素,且该li元素是其父元素的第2个子元素(从1开始计数):nth-child(odd|even)所有奇数号或者偶数号子元素,例如li:nth-child(odd)选中所有li元素,且这些元素为其父元素的第奇数个元素(从1开始计数)jQuery支持的位置选择器选择器说明:nth-child(nX+Y)利用公式计算子元素的位置,例如li:nth-child(5n+1)选中所有li元素,且这些li元素为其父元素的第5n+1个元素(1、6、11…):odd或者:even对于整个页面而言的奇数号或者偶数号元素,例如p:even为页面中所有排在偶数的p元素(从0开始计数):eq(n)页面中的第n个元素,例如p:eq(4)为页面中的第5个元素:gt(n)页面中的第n个元素之后的所有元素(不包括第n个元素本身),例如p:gt(0)为页面中第1个p元素之后的所有元素:lt(n)页面中的第n个元素之前的所有元素(不包括第n个元素本身),例如p:lt(2)为页面中第3个p元素之前的所有元素?2012InspurGroupInspurEducationInspurEducation?2012InspurGroup?2012InspurGroupInspurEducation?2012InspurGroupInspurEducation?2012InspurGroupInspurEducationInspurEducation?2012InspurGroupInspurEducation?2012InspurGroupInspurEducation?2012InspurGroupInspurEducation?2012InspurGroupInspurEducation?2012InspurGroupInspurEducation?2012InspurGroupInspurEducation?2012InspurGroupInspurEducation?2012InspurGroupInspurEducation?2012InspurGroupInspurEducation?2012InspurGroupInspurEducation?2012InspurGroupInspurEducation?2012InspurGroup框架和工具包本节目标理解使用框架的好处掌握jQuery的使用掌握框架如何实现AJAX常见的框架jQuery jQuery是实现JavaScript编程最流行的框架之一,包括对Ajax支持。Prototype Prototype是一个功能强大的库,它提供了大量底层JavaScript工具函数,包括对Ajax支持。MooTools mooTools比较新,不过功能相当完备,可以从中得到屏幕效果和Ajax请求工具函数。为什么使用框架不必自己重新编写代码,直接使用框架方法,方便。框架中的代码得到了更多的测试。因为有更多的人在使用这个框架,所以出现bug的机会更少,相应的需要的测试更少。框架通常会为你考虑跨浏览器问题,所以不必担心你的JS代码在不同浏览器下的执行。这是我们使用框架的一个重要原因。使用框架的步骤1.引入框架的js文件2.调用框架中定义的Ajax方法jQuery使用Ajax$.ajax({url:“my.do”,//ajax请求的服务器地址method:”post”,//ajax请求发送方式

显示全部
相似文档